WILLIAM3 MORTLOCK (THOMAS2, WILLIAM1) was born 17 August 1861 in Billilingra, Bredbo, reg. Cooma, NSW, and died 19 April 1935 in Delve St., Peakhurst, reg. Hurstville, NSW.  He married MARY BOWERMAN 29 December 1886 in 'The Valley', Bredbo, NSW, daughter of RICHARD BOWERMAN and ESTHER SMITH.  She was born 2 May 1865 in [Coolringdong? Colington] reg. Cooma, NSW, and died 11 October 1947 in Gloucester St, Rockdale, NSW.

Other records state Mary was born at Bridlecreek, as well as Coolringdon in the District of Cooma, NSW.

 

The M/C of William and Mary have a definite spelling mistake of Morrlock for Mortlock. 

 

Mary stated in 1890 on the Birth Certificate of her daughter Mabel Esther that she herself was born at Bridlecreek, in the Cooma District, NSW, she also stated her address at the time was Green Valley, Bredbo, the date of her marriage on that certificate was 29th December 1885, this is not 1886 as stated by the BDM Index.

 

Notes on William Mortlock and Mary nee Bowerman are from Journey Beyond the Seas written by Max Kretchmer 1980; William Mortlock third son of Thomas and Catherine Mortlock met Mary Bowerman and despite some Bowerman family opposition that Mary was marrying below her station, they married on the 29th December 1886. They lived at Bredbo, Lake Bathurst, Michelago, The Rock, Cooma, Hay, and Peakhurst.

 

William and Mary had 13 children of which 8 survived, William Henry b. 1.10.1886, Amelia Maude b. 20.9.1889. Mabel Ester b. 8.9.1890, all at Brebo, William Henry b.8.9.1895 at Goulburn, Stella Mary b. 16. 6.1895 at Bredbo, Albert John b. 22. 8.1901 at the Rock near Wagga Wagga. Amelia Maude Mortlock, first daughter of William and Mary married Charles Lionel Paice, storekeeper of Reefton, at the Rock on the 8.9.1909, the Rev. Joseph Nathaniel Ward married them in the Anglican Church and the witnesses to the marriage were father William Mortlock and Thomas Drinkwater.

 

William Mortlock passed away aged 73 years at 30 Delve St. Peakhurst, Sydney on the 19.4.1935, buried Woronora Cemetery, Sydney on 21.4.1935. Albert John Mortlock his third son died on 2.7.1935. Mary widow of William Mortlock passed away on 11.10.1947 at the home of her daughter Amelia Paice of 3 Gloucester St. Rockdale. 

 

William Mortlock was born at Billilingra, NSW, he moved to The Rock, retired in Mortdale, Sydney. During his working years he worked as a fettler on the railways, he passed away at Peakhurst and is buried in Woronora cemetery, NSW.
